您好,欢迎访问三七文档
当前位置:首页 > 行业资料 > 其它行业文档 > ABB机器人常用指令详解-中文(四)
byRAPIDWorldZoneRAPIDWorldZoneWZDisableWZEnableWZFreeWZDOSet[[Temp]|[Stat],][WorldZone:=]wztemporaryINOUT[Inside]|[Before],[Shape:=]shapedataVAR,[Signal:=]signaldoVAR,[SetValue:=]dionumIN;WorldZonesRAPIDRAPIDI/OWorldZoneWorldZone1004shapedataWorldZoneWorldZone1045wztemporaryWorldZoneWorldZone1043wzstationaryWorldZoneWorldZone636WZSphDefWorldZoneWorldZone611WZBoxDefWorldZoneWorldZone613WZCylDefWorldZonehomeWorldZone625WZHomeJointDefhomeWorldZoneWorldZone633WZLimSupWorldZoneI/O1.231WZEnableWorldZoneWZEnableWorldZoneWorldZoneWorldZone1VARwztemporarywzone;PROCbyWZLimSup\Temp,wzone,volume;MoveLp_pick,v500,z40,tool1;WZDisablewzone;MoveLp_place,v200,z30,tool1;WZEnablewzone;MoveLp_home,v200,z30,tool1;ENDPROCp_pickTCPwzonep_placep_homeWZEnableWorldZoneWorldZonewztemporarywztemporaryWorldZoneWorldZoneWorldZoneWZDisableWorldZoneWorldZoneWZEnable[WorldZone:=]wztemporaryINOUT;WorldZonesRAPIDRAPIDI/OWorldZoneWorldZone1004shapedataWorldZoneWorldZone1045wztemporaryWorldZoneWorldZone633WZLimSupWorldZoneWorldZone617WZDOSetWorldZoneWorldZone615WZDisableWorldZoneWorldZone623WZFreeWorldZoneby1.232WZFreeWorldZoneWZFreeWorldZoneWorldZone1VARwztemporarywzone;PROCWZLimSup\Temp,wzone,volume;MoveLp_pick,v500,z40,tool1;WZDisablewzone;MoveLp_Place,v200,z30,tool1;WZEnablewzone;MoveLp_home,v200,z30,tool1;WZFreewzone;ENDPROCp_pickTCPwzonep_placep_homep_homeWorldZoneWZFreeWorldZoneWorldZonewztemporarywztemporaryworldzoneworldzoneworldzoneworldzoneworldzoneWZFree[WorldZone:=]wztemporaryINOUT;byWorldZonesRAPIDRAPIDI/OWorldZoneWorldZone1004shapedataWorldZoneWorldZone1045wztemporaryWorldZoneWorldZone633WZLimSupWorldZoneWorldZone617WZDOSetWorldZoneWorldZone615WZDisableWorldZoneWorldZone621WZEnableWorldZone1.233WZHomeJointDefhomeWorldZoneWZHomeJointDefWorldZonehomeworldzoneHome1VARwzstationaryhome;PROCpower_on()VARshapedatajoint_space;CONSTjointtargethome_pos:=[[0,0,0,0,0,-45],[0,9E9,9E9,9E9,9E9,9E9]];CONSTjointtargetdelta_pos:=[[2,2,2,2,2,2],[5,9E9,9E9,9E9,9E9,9E9]];WZHomeJointDef\Stat,home\Inside,joint_space,do_home,1;ENDPROCworldzonehomeextax.eax_ahome_pos+/-delta_poshomedo_home1Shapedatajoint_spaceWZHomeJointDefWZDOSetWZHomeJointDef[\Inside]|[\Outside]ShapeMiddleJointValDeltaJointVal[\Inside]switchbyMiddleJointVal+/-DeltaJointVal[\Outside]switchMiddleJointVal+/-DeltaJointValShapeshapedataprivateMiddleJointValjointtargetEoffsSet-EoffsOn9E99E9DeltaJointValjointtarget+/-0shapedataShapeWZLimSupWZDOSetWZHomeJointDefWZDOSetWZHomeJointDef\OutsideWZLimSupWZHomeJointDef\InsideWZLimSupActUnitDeactUnitHOMEbyworldzone3.44shapedataWorldZoneShapedataWorldZoneWorldZonelworldWZBoxDeflWZSphDeflworldzWZCylDefl/WZHomeJointDefWZLimJointDefWorldZoneWorldZoneWZLimSupWZDOSet1VARwzstationarypole;VARwzstationaryconveyor;PROCVARshapedatavolume;WZBoxDef\Inside,volume,p_corner1,p_corner2;WZLimSup\Stat,conveyor,volume;WZCylDef\Inside,volume,p_center,200,2500;WZLimSup\Stat,pole,volume;ENDPROCconveyorpolebyShapedataWorldZonesRAPIDRAPIDI/OWorldZoneWorldZone613WZCylDefWorldZoneWorldZone636WZSphDefWorldZoneWorldZone611WZBoxDefWorldZonehomeWorldZone625WZHomeJointDefhomeWorldZoneWorldZone629WZLimJointDefWorldZoneWorldZone633WZLimSupWorldZoneWorldZone617WZDOSetWorldZone
本文标题:ABB机器人常用指令详解-中文(四)
链接地址:https://www.777doc.com/doc-5340213 .html